How to make Strawberry Jello Cheesecake

Prepare Gelatin Mixtures

  1. Step 1

    Dissolve unflavored gelatin in 1 cup hot water. In another bowl, dissolve lemon jello in 1 cup hot water. Set both aside to cool.

Make Cheesecake Layer

  1. Step 1

    Beat cream cheese until fluffy. Gradually add the cooled gelatin and lemon jello mixtures, then mix in powdered sugar until smooth.

Assemble Cheesecake

  1. Step 1

    Line the bottom of a 9-inch springform pan with digestive cookies to form a base.

  2. Step 2

    Pour the cream cheese mixture over the cookie base and refrigerate for at least 2 hours or overnight.

Prepare Strawberry Jello Layer

  1. Step 1

    Prepare strawberry jello using 1 cup of hot water per box. Let it cool slightly.

  2. Step 2

    Arrange thinly sliced fresh strawberries on top of the set cheesecake layer.

  3. Step 3

    Pour the cooled strawberry jello over the strawberries.

Final Steps

  1. Step 1

    Refrigerate until the jello is fully set, about 2 hours.

  2. Step 2

    Remove from the springform pan and serve cold.

Tips & Tricks

  1. Use less water than usual for the strawberry jello to achieve a firmer consistency.

  2. Can I make Strawberry Jello Cheesecake gluten-free?

    Yes, you can make Strawberry Jello Cheesecake gluten-free by substituting the digestive cookies with gluten-free cookies or a gluten-free graham cracker crust. Ensure that the other ingredients, especially the jello and cream cheese, are also gluten-free. This way, you can enjoy a delicious dessert that fits your dietary needs.

  3. What are some good substitutions for ingredients in Strawberry Jello Cheesecake?

    If you don't have unflavored gelatin, you can use agar-agar as a vegetarian alternative. For a lower sugar option, consider using a sugar substitute in place of powdered sugar. You can also replace fresh strawberries with other fruits like raspberries or blueberries for a different flavor profile.

  4. How should I store leftover Strawberry Jello Cheesecake?

    Store any leftover Strawberry Jello Cheesecake in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will keep well for about 3-4 days. Make sure to cover the cheesecake to prevent it from absorbing any odors from the fridge.

  5. What can I serve with Strawberry Jello Cheesecake?

    Strawberry Jello Cheesecake pairs wonderfully with whipped cream or a dollop of vanilla ice cream. You can also serve it with a side of fresh berries or a berry compote for added flavor and presentation.
